diff options
author | jsbell@chromium.org <jsbell@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-01-28 20:25:14 +0000 |
---|---|---|
committer | jsbell@chromium.org <jsbell@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98> | 2013-01-28 20:25:14 +0000 |
commit | 17aa1ade37a2ef49157326b6706e275fb0330dd8 (patch) | |
tree | 15e5b883ee4eaae63dca4407427641c5e6329660 /webkit | |
parent | a9a32324a62f725ae9971f516963e302f15872e7 (diff) | |
download | chromium_src-17aa1ade37a2ef49157326b6706e275fb0330dd8.zip chromium_src-17aa1ade37a2ef49157326b6706e275fb0330dd8.tar.gz chromium_src-17aa1ade37a2ef49157326b6706e275fb0330dd8.tar.bz2 |
Revert 178734
> Initialize IDB factory explicitly. (Lazy initialization is going away in upstream WebKit.)
>
> Review URL: https://chromiumcodereview.appspot.com/12042086
The upstream WebKit change in http://wkrev.com/140653 was reverted in wkrev.com/140783
due to a temp file leak on the bots. With the upstream change removed, this patch leads
to IDB worker test crashes http://crbug.com/172411 / http://wkbug.com/108048
TBR=pilgrim@chromium.org
Review URL: https://codereview.chromium.org/12089021
git-svn-id: svn://svn.chromium.org/chrome/trunk/src@179182 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'webkit')
-rw-r--r-- | webkit/support/webkit_support.cc |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/webkit/support/webkit_support.cc b/webkit/support/webkit_support.cc index 5ea6312..9e376272 100644 --- a/webkit/support/webkit_support.cc +++ b/webkit/support/webkit_support.cc @@ -171,7 +171,8 @@ class TestEnvironment { new TestWebKitPlatformSupport(unit_test_mode, shadow_platform_delegate)); - WebKit::setIDBFactory(webkit_platform_support_->idbFactory()); + // TODO(darin): Uncomment this once DRT calls ResetTestEnvironment(). + //WebKit::setIDBFactory(webkit_platform_support_->idbFactory()); #if defined(OS_ANDROID) // Make sure we have enough decoding resources for layout tests. |